适合python爬虫使用的浏览器

725次阅读
没有评论
适合python爬虫使用的浏览器

适合Python爬虫使用的浏览器

曾经有一位小伙伴告诉我,要想成为一名出色的Python爬虫工程师,需要掌握一款适合的浏览器。当时的我还在纠结于应该选择哪种浏览器,于是我踏上了寻找适合Python爬虫的浏览器之路。

1. 豪情万丈的火狐浏览器

在这个浩瀚的互联网世界里,火狐浏览器就如同一颗熊熊燃烧的烈火,燃起了无数开发者的激情。火狐浏览器以其开放、灵活的特点,成为了Python爬虫工程师们的首选。

想象一下,你像一只勇敢而好奇的探险家,穿越着各个网页的密林。火狐浏览器就是你可靠而聪明的向导,带领你畅游于不同的网站之间。通过其强大的扩展机制和丰富的插件库,你就能轻松地完成各种任务。

示例代码:

from selenium import webdriver
# 创建火狐浏览器对象
driver = webdriver.Firefox()
# 打开网页
driver.get("https://www.example.com")
# 进行数据提取等爬虫任务
# ...

2. 灵动俏皮的谷歌浏览器

如果说火狐浏览器是一匹勇敢而傲慢的烈马,那么谷歌浏览器就是一只灵动俏皮的小狐狸。它以其高效、稳定的特点,吸引了无数Python爬虫工程师的青睐。

想象一下,你就像一位伶俐而机敏的小狐狸,在浩瀚的网络世界中穿梭。谷歌浏览器就是你的聪明伙伴,通过先进的内核和智能的提示,帮助你迅速找到需要的信息。

示例代码:

from selenium import webdriver
# 创建谷歌浏览器对象
driver = webdriver.Chrome()
# 打开网页
driver.get("https://www.example.com")
# 进行数据提取等爬虫任务
# ...

3. 简洁高效的无头浏览器

在Python爬虫的世界中,还有一种与众不同的浏览器,那就是无头浏览器。它没有界面,简洁高效,非常适合在服务器等无显示环境下运行。

想象一下,你就像一位隐形的幕后英雄,悄然地在网络的黑暗中工作。无头浏览器就是你忠实的助手,通过它的隐藏特性,你可以在后台默默地进行数据采集和处理。

示例代码:

from selenium import webdriver
from selenium.webdriver.chrome.options import Options
# 创建无头浏览器对象
options = Options()
options.add_argument("--headless")
driver = webdriver.Chrome(options=options)
# 打开网页
driver.get("https://www.example.com")
# 进行数据提取等爬虫任务
# ...

不同的浏览器适用于不同的场景,选择适合自己的浏览器,就像选择了一匹能陪伴你闯荡江湖的坐骑。希望你能找到最适合自己的浏览器,勇敢地展开Python爬虫之旅!

在这个纷繁复杂的世界里,Python爬虫工程师就像一位智慧的冒险者,用代码编织着属于自己的精彩篇章。选择适合的浏览器,就是给自己装备上一把锐利的剑,让你的冒险之路更加畅通无阻。

如果你是一名Python爬虫工程师,不妨试试这些适合的浏览器,让它们成为你的得力助手。相信我,你会在代码的世界里收获更多欢乐和成功的喜悦!

神龙|纯净稳定代理IP免费测试>>>>>>>>天启|企业级代理IP免费测试>>>>>>>>IPIPGO|全球住宅代理IP免费测试

相关文章:

版权声明:[db:作者]2023-09-18发表,共计1321字。
新手QQ群:570568346,欢迎进群讨论 Python51学习